QSOS XUL Editor 0.9 available
13 April 2009![]()
A new 0.9 release of QSOS XUL Editor is available. On the menu:
- .qsos file can now be passed as parameter in command line of the xulrunner application. This allow to configure file association in desktop environments (a sample .desktop for KDE is provided in the CVS)
- .qsos file browsed by Firefox/Iceweasel is now opened only after user confirmation
- Description field for all criteria
- Software name is included in window’s title
- Bugfix: all comments are now saved even when the tag does not exist
- Bugfix: no more double text in SVG radar
This new release can be installed as a Firefox/Iceweasel extension or as a standalone xulrunner application.
